Description Julien Ponge 2003-01-25 08:17:20 UTC
Hi, 
 
I have a laptop running a Gentoo Linux distro. It has a S3 Savage IX/MV card that 
worked very well until I emerge this XFree version. Indeed I used to have some 
very smooth gradients in 24bbp mode (this is quite logical). But now all I get is 
some really crap gradients. For instance a gradient looks like big rectangles that 
you put together. It just looks like if the card was running in 16bpp or lower mode. 
I think you picture what it looks like. 
 
I did not change anything in my XF86Config file and the XFree logs tell me that 
the X server *does* run in 24bpp mode (truecolor). By the way I used the savage 
driver which is the good one. 
 
Any idea ?
